Regular Maintenance Fundamentals

Kick off with routine maintenance to keep your vehicle safe, economical, and ready for Pottstown's stop-and-go streets and seasonal changes. Follow a schedule that protects performance and prevents costly surprises. Prioritize an oil change at factory intervals to decrease engine wear and maintain fuel economy. Pair it with a thorough fluid inspection-coolant, transmission, brake, power steering, and windshield washer-to catch small problems before they grow. Replace engine and cabin air filters to keep airflow clean and HVAC performance optimal. Test the battery and charging system before temperature shifts expose weak components. Keep belts and hoses examined for cracks, leaks, or looseness. Make sure lights, wipers, and alignment are set for clear visibility and confident control. Document each visit to monitor trends and plan ahead.

Tire and Brake Care

Routine checks of brakes and tires maintains safety on Route 422, at ease in stop-and-go traffic, and ready for Pottstown's potholes and winter slush. You'll feel the difference when your brake pads bite cleanly and your tires stay true. Don't ignore squeals or vibration; have trained technicians measure pad thickness, examine hoses, and identify uneven wear.

If rotors are within spec, rotor resurfacing restores smooth stopping and saves you money; otherwise, new rotors prevent vibration and increased braking distances. New brake fluid preserves pedal response and safeguards components. For tires, keep proper pressure, rotate on schedule, and change them before tread reaches wear indicators. Alignment checks correct pull and prevent rapid shoulder wear, whereas wheel balancing removes vibration and safeguards suspension parts.

Certifications and Training

Though price and convenience matter, you should assess a Pottstown auto shop foremost by its technician credentials and training. Check for ASE certificates displayed at the counter and on technician uniforms. ASE-certified techs clear rigorous exams and keep skills current, so you get reliable diagnostics and fewer repeat issues. Ask which specialties they have-brakes, electrical, engine performance-so your vehicle's needs align with their expertise.

Confirm manufacturer training also. Shops with factory courses are familiar with the latest programming tools, torque specs, and service bulletins for your make. That is important for modern vehicles with ADAS, hybrids, and complex drivetrains. Verify ongoing education: technicians should undergo regular updates and use calibrated equipment and OEM-level scan tools. In addition, check that the shop belongs to recognized industry associations and follows documented repair protocols.

Upfront Quotes and Warranty Coverage

Prior to handing over your click here keys, insist on a written, itemized estimate that divides parts, labor hours, shop fees, and taxes-and outlines the diagnostic steps. Demand clear estimates that indicate OEM vs. aftermarket parts, indicate potential variances, and indicate how long the quote holds. Request that the advisor flag any "if needed" items and secure authorization thresholds in writing so no surprises occur.

After that, check warranty transparency. Check coverage term for components and labor, what's excluded, and whether the warranty is shop-only or nationwide. Ask how claims are managed, needed documentation, and transferability if you sell the vehicle. Ensure post-repair callbacks and rechecks are provided at no cost during the warranty period. A shop that gives clear estimates and written, specific warranties wins your trust.

Preventive Maintenance That Cuts Costs

Typically, the most intelligent way to cut repair costs is to prevent them through preventive maintenance. You avoid breakdowns, preserve resale value, and keep your automobile safe. Start with regular oil changes and a complete fluids inspection:oil, coolant, brake, transmission, and power steering. Catching low or dirty fluids avoids overheating, slipping, and premature wear. Replace engine air and cabin filters on schedule to safeguard components and keep you comfortable. Check belts, hoses, and battery health before they fail. Rotate tires, set proper pressures, and align wheels to stop uneven wear and save fuel. Check brakes early; pads are less expensive than rotors and calipers. Adhere to the factory maintenance schedule, and you'll spend less over time while your vehicle runs at its best.
